Is it Safe for Teeth Whitening in Galway?

Introduction to Teeth Whitening in Galway

Teeth whitening has become increasingly popular in Galway as a cosmetic dental procedure to enhance the appearance of one's smile. This process involves the use of various techniques and products to remove stains and discoloration from the teeth, resulting in a brighter and more appealing smile. However, the safety of these procedures is a common concern among potential clients. This article aims to provide a comprehensive overview of the safety aspects of teeth whitening in Galway, addressing key factors such as professional oversight, product quality, and potential side effects.

Professional Oversight and Expertise

One of the most critical aspects of ensuring the safety of teeth whitening procedures is the involvement of professional dental practitioners. In Galway, reputable dental clinics employ trained and experienced dentists who oversee the whitening process. These professionals are knowledgeable about the appropriate techniques and products to use, ensuring that the procedure is performed safely and effectively. They also conduct thorough assessments to determine the suitability of teeth whitening for each individual, taking into account factors such as dental health and sensitivity.

Quality of Whitening Products

The safety of teeth whitening is significantly influenced by the quality of the products used. In Galway, dental clinics typically use high-quality, professionally formulated whitening gels and solutions that are approved by dental authorities. These products are designed to be safe for use on teeth and are less likely to cause adverse reactions compared to over-the-counter alternatives. It is important to avoid using unregulated or low-quality whitening products, as these can lead to complications such as enamel damage or increased tooth sensitivity.

Potential Side Effects and Risks

While teeth whitening is generally safe when performed under professional supervision, there are potential side effects and risks that individuals should be aware of. Common side effects include temporary tooth sensitivity and mild gum irritation. These issues are usually short-lived and can be managed with appropriate care and follow-up from the dental practitioner. However, in rare cases, more severe complications such as enamel erosion or chemical burns can occur. This is why it is crucial to choose a reputable dental clinic in Galway that prioritizes patient safety and uses safe, high-quality products.

Post-Whitening Care and Maintenance

The safety and effectiveness of teeth whitening also depend on proper post-treatment care and maintenance. Dental professionals in Galway often provide guidelines on how to care for teeth after the whitening procedure to ensure long-lasting results and minimize potential side effects. This may include recommendations for avoiding certain foods and beverages that can cause staining, as well as the use of specialized toothpaste and mouthwash to maintain oral health. Following these guidelines can help individuals achieve and maintain a bright, white smile safely.

FAQ

Q: Is teeth whitening safe for everyone?

A: Teeth whitening is generally safe for most individuals, but it may not be suitable for everyone. It is important to consult with a dental professional to determine if you are a good candidate for the procedure.

Q: How long do the effects of teeth whitening last?

A: The duration of the whitening effects can vary depending on individual factors such as diet and oral hygiene habits. Typically, the results can last from several months to a couple of years.

Q: Can teeth whitening damage my enamel?

A: When performed by a professional using high-quality products, teeth whitening is unlikely to damage enamel. However, using unregulated or low-quality products can lead to enamel erosion.

Q: What should I do if I experience sensitivity after teeth whitening?

A: Mild sensitivity is common after teeth whitening and usually subsides within a few days. If sensitivity persists, it is advisable to contact your dental professional for further advice and possible treatment options.
